                     QUALIFICATIONS OF A WITNESS AND A TESTATOR
                     WITNESS                                        TESTATOR
   1. 18 years of age                             1.   Same
   2. Physically fit (not deaf, dumb, or blind)   2.   May be blind, deaf, or deaf-mute
   3. Literate, able to read and write            3.   No literary requirement
   4. No prior conviction (perjury/false          4.   No such requirement
      testimony/falsification)                    5.   No such requirement
   5. Domiciled in the Philippines                6.   No such requirement
   6. Not notary Public before whom the will      7.   Of sound mind
      is acknowledged
   7. Of sound mined

             DIFFERENTIATE BETWEEN PRETERITION AND DISINHERITANCE
               DISINHERITANCE                                     PRETERITION
   Disinheritance is the express deprivation of   Preterition is the tacit deprivation of
   legitime                                       legitime
   Always voluntary                               May also be voluntary but is presumed to
                                                  be involuntary (as it is an omission to
                                                  mention an heir or though mentioned is not
   Legal cause is present                         instituted as an heir)
   Even a compulsory heir may be totally          Presumed by law to be a mere oversight
   excluded                                       Compulsory heir is merely restored to his
                                                  legitime

                                     COMPULSORY HEIRS
       PRIMARY COMPULSORY HEIRS                    SECONDARY COMPULSORY HEIRS
   1. Legitimate children and their              4. Legitimate parents and ascendants
      descendants (legitimate)                      (legitimate)  they inherit only in default
   2. Surviving spouse ( legitimate )               of No.1
   3. Illegitimate children and their            5. Illegitimate parents ( no other
      descendants (legitimate or illegitimate)      ascendants )  they inherit only in
                                                    default of Nos.1 and 3

ORDERS OF INTESTATE SUCCESSION OF A LEGITIMATE CHILD, AN ILLEGITIMATE CHILD
                         AND AN ADOPTED CHILD
          Legitimate Child               Illegitimate Child               Adopted Child
   1. Legitimate children and     1. Legitimate children and     1. Legitimate children and
   legitimate descendants         legitimate descendants         legitimate descendants
   2. Legitimate parents and      2. Illegitimate children and   2. Illegitimate children and
   legitimate ascendants          legitimate or illegitimate     legitimate or illegitimate
                                  descendants                    descendants
   3. Illegitimate children and   3. Illegitimate parents ( in   3. Legitimate or illegitimate
   legitimate or illegitimate     default of children,           parents and legitimate
   descendants                    descendant )                   ascendants
                                                                    Adoptive parents
   4. Surviving spouse            4. Surviving spouse            4. Surviving spouse
   5. Legitimate brothers,        5. Illegitimate bothers,       5. Brothers, sisters,
   sisters, nephews and           sisters, nephews and           nephews and nieces
   nieces                         nieces
                                  [iron curtain ]
   6. Legitimate collateral       6. State                       6. State
   relatives w/in 5th degree

        ORDER OF EXCLUSION AND CONCURRENCE IN INTESTATE SUCCESSION
        Intestate Heir           Excludes             Excluded By               Concurs With
   1. Legitimate           Ascendants,             No one                   Surviving spouse
   children and            Collaterals and                                  and illegitimate
   legitimate              State                                            children
   descendants
   2. Illegitimate         Illegitimate parents,   No one                   Surviving spouse,
   children and            Collaterals and                                  Legitimate children
   descendants             State                                            and Legitimate
                                                                            parents
   3. Legitimate           Collaterals and         Legitimate children      Illegitimate children
   parents and             State                                            and Surviving
   legitimate                                                               spouse
   ascendants
   4. Illegitimate         Collaterals and         Legitimate children      Surviving Spouse
   parents                 State                   and Illegitimate
                                                   children
   5 Surviving spouse      Collaterals other       No one                   Legitimate children,
                           than brother and                                 Illegitimate children,
                           sisters, nephews                                 Legitimate parents,
                           and nieces and                                   and Illegitimate
                           State                                            parents
   6. Brothers, sisters,   All other collaterals   Legitimate children,     Surviving Spouse
   nephews and             and State               Illegitimate children,
   nieces                                          Legitimate Parents
                                                   and Illegitimate
                                                   Parents
   7. Other Collaterals    Collaterals remoter     Legitimate children,     Collaterals in the
   w/in 5th degree         in degree and State     Illegitimate children,   same degree
                                                   Legitimate parents,
                                                   Illegitimate parents,
                                                   and Surviving
                                                   spouse
   8. State                No one                  Everyone                 No one
